
一、安装前准备(必做,否则安装必失败)
1.系统要求(新手优先选这些系统)
✅ 推荐系统:macOS 10.15+、Linux(Ubuntu/Debian,最兼容) ✅ Windows系统:必须用WSL2(Windows子系统),原生Windows直接安装易报错(WSL2安装见下文专属步骤) ❌ 不推荐:Windows XP、Windows 7,以及精简版Windows 10/11(易缺失核心组件,参考摘要1踩坑案例)
2.必备环境(所有系统通用,提前安装)
二、分系统详细安装步骤(新手优先一键脚本)
(一)Windows系统(最常用,重点讲解)
第一步:安装WSL2(Windows子系统,必做)
以管理员身份打开「PowerShell」(按下Win+X,选择“Windows PowerShell(管理员)”); 复制粘贴命令,启用WSL功能:wsl --install(默认安装Ubuntu系统,等待10-15分钟,期间会自动重启电脑); 重启后,会自动弹出Ubuntu终端,设置用户名和密码(密码输入时不显示,正常输入即可,记住密码); 验证WSL2是否安装成功:在Ubuntu终端输入 wsl --version,显示版本信息即为成功。
第二步:安装OpenClaw(3种方法,新手选方法1)
方法1:官方一键脚本(最推荐,小白首选)
打开Ubuntu终端(Win+R输入wsl,回车即可); 复制粘贴一键安装脚本,回车执行:curl -fsSL openclaw.ai/install.sh | bash; 等待安装(5-10分钟,取决于网络速度),期间会自动安装Node.js、Git等依赖,无需手动操作; 安装完成后,执行初始化命令:openclaw onboard --install-daemon(启动配置向导)。
方法2:npm安装汉化版(稳定,适合国内用户)
打开Ubuntu终端,先配置npm国内镜像(加速下载):npm config set registry https://registry.npmmirror.com; 卸载旧版本(如有):npm uninstall -g openclaw; 安装中文汉化版:npm install -g @qingchencloud/openclaw-zh@latest; 验证安装:输入openclaw --version,显示带“-zh”后缀的版本号(如v2026.2.2-zh)即为成功; 执行初始化:openclaw onboard。
方法3:源码安装(国内网络更快,适合有基础的小白)
克隆中文仓库:git clone https://gitee.com/OpenClaw-CN/openclaw-cn.git; 进入源码目录:cd openclaw-cn; 切换稳定版:git checkout v2026.2.2-cn; 安装依赖(推荐pnpm,速度更快):pnpm config set registry https://registry.npmmirror.com→ pnpm install→ pnpm build; 初始化:pnpm openclaw onboard --install-daemon。
(二)macOS系统(兼容性好,步骤简单)
方法1:官方一键脚本(首选)
打开「终端」(启动台→其他→终端); 复制粘贴脚本,回车执行:curl -fsSL openclaw.ai/install.sh | bash; 若提示“权限不足”,在命令前加sudo:sudo curl -fsSL openclaw.ai/install.sh | bash,输入电脑开机密码(输入时不显示); 安装完成后,执行初始化:openclaw onboard --install-daemon。
方法2:npm安装汉化版
打开终端,配置npm国内镜像:npm config set registry https://registry.npmmirror.com; 卸载旧版本(如有):sudo npm uninstall -g openclaw; 安装汉化版:sudo npm install -g @qingchencloud/openclaw-zh@latest; 验证安装:openclaw --version,显示带“-zh”后缀即为成功; 初始化:openclaw onboard。
(三)Linux系统(Ubuntu/Debian,最兼容)
打开终端,更新系统依赖:sudo apt update && sudo apt upgrade -y; 执行一键安装脚本:curl -fsSL openclaw.ai/install.sh | bash; 安装完成后,初始化:openclaw onboard --install-daemon; 验证安装:openclaw -v,显示版本号即为成功。
三、关键步骤:初始化配置向导(所有系统通用,必做)
模式选择(Mode):选择「QuickStart」(自动配置基础参数,适合新手); 模型提供商(Provider):
国内用户:选「Qwen(通义千问)」,后续会弹出网页,登录阿里云账号即可完成授权(免费额度足够新手使用); 国外用户:选「OpenAI/Claude」,需要输入对应API Key(可参考摘要2的一步API获取方法); 暂时不想配置:选「Skip for now」,后续可在配置文件中修改。
Skill管理器安装:输入「Skip for now」(后续再装,避免新手出错); 聊天平台连接:输入「Skip for now」(新手先用水印版,后续再配置飞书/企业微信); 配置完成:提示“Onboard completed”即为成功。
四、启动与验证安装(确认OpenClaw能正常使用)
1.启动网关服务(核心,提供网页管理界面):
临时启动(关闭终端即停止):openclaw gateway; 后台启动(开机自启,推荐):openclaw gateway start。
2.验证启动成功:在浏览器中输入http://127.0.0.1:18789,能打开OpenClaw中文管理面板即为成功;
3.获取登录Token:在终端输入 openclaw config get gateway.auth.token,复制Token粘贴到网页登录框,即可进入管理界面。
五、新手避坑指南(高频报错解决方案)
1. npm安装报错(code 128、code 1)
2. Git报错(npm ERR! syscall spawn git)
3.浏览器无法访问管理面板(http://127.0.0.1:18789)
4.编译失败(node-llama-cpp编译报错)
六、进阶技巧(新手可选,提升使用体验)
1. Windows系统将配置文件转移到非C盘(避免重装丢失)
在D盘创建目录:D:\SOFT_WARE\OpenClaw\data(存放配置)、D:\SOFT_WARE\OpenClaw\workspace(存放AI生成文件); 新建系统环境变量:OPENCLAW_HOME = D:\SOFT_WARE\OpenClaw\data(参考摘要5); 重启终端,重新安装OpenClaw,配置文件会自动存到D盘。
2.配置飞书通道(国内用户远程操控)
前往飞书开放平台,创建“企业自建应用”,获取App ID和App Secret; 编辑配置文件(路径:~/.openclaw/openclaw.json),添加飞书配置(参考摘要3); 重启网关:openclaw gateway restart,即可通过飞书发指令操控OpenClaw。
七、卸载OpenClaw(如需重装)
卸载核心程序:npm uninstall -g openclaw(npm安装版),或 sudo rm -rf /usr/local/bin/openclaw(一键脚本版); 删除配置文件:rm -rf ~/.openclaw(macOS/Linux),或删除 C:\Users\用户名\.openclaw(Windows); 清理缓存:npm cache clean --force; 重启电脑,完成卸载。


夜雨聆风